Output c3a34df540c23fb2d2891eae332134e781ea4a6bcc008258d4553dda335ad76f:19

value
130099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64322090d2a9b9601eaf2b9e62ae9e0b14868e46 OP_EQUAL
address
3ApoYdHSZ9EUwiiifczEtqEzjGNAUa2jZr
transaction
c3a34df540c23fb2d2891eae332134e781ea4a6bcc008258d4553dda335ad76f